In the vast ocean of the Quran, Surah Al-Waqiah (The Inevitable Event) holds a specially honored place. Revealed in Makkah, this 56th chapter of the Holy Quran is often called the "Surah of Wealth" because of the famous hadith: “Whoever recites Surah Waqiah every night, poverty will never touch him.” (Ibn Sunni)

2. The "Treasure" of Translation and Tafsir
The true value of this PDF lies in its scholarly additions. It isn’t just the Arabic text; it includes the Kanz-ul-Iman translation and Khazain-ul-Irfan commentary. Clear Indo-Pak (Persian) Script – Easy for readers
- Kanz-ul-Iman: This is the renowned Urdu translation by Imam Ahmed Raza Khan Barelvi. It is celebrated within the Hanafi/Sunni school of thought for its poetic nuance and theological precision, avoiding the literalist errors found in some other translations.
- Exegesis (Tafsir): The included commentary provides context and spiritual insights, explaining the conditions of the "Companions of the Right" (Ashaab-ul-Yameen) and the "Companions of the Left" in a way that encourages self-reflection.
